Field Hockey Drops Road Game to No. 7 Penn State
10/23/2018 8:46:00 PM | Field Hockey
The Bison Host Lafayette on Saturday and Appalachian State on Sunday
UNIVERSITY PARK, Pa. – Bucknell field hockey went on the road to take on the seventh-ranked team in the nation Tuesday, falling 5-0 to Penn State. It was the Bison's fourth game against a nationally-ranked opponent this season.
The Bison dropped to 8-7 overall, with more than half the losses coming to teams that were nationally ranked at the time of the game. The Nittany Lions improved to 12-4 with their third straight win.
Abby Myers scored twice and Katie Dembrowski added one goal to help Penn State take a 3-0 lead at the half. Moira Putsch and Anna Simon each tacked on a goal in the second half.
Putsch factored in on four of the team's five goals. She registered assists on both of Myers's goals and on Simon's goal.
M.C. Evans had two of Bucknell's eight shots. Leah Fogelsanger had the team's lone shot on goal.
Bucknell has already clinched a spot in the Patriot League Tournament, but seeding is on the line as the Bison host Lafayette on Saturday at 2 p.m. They close the regular season with a home game against Appalachian State on Sunday at 1 p.m.
